Visiting Crystal Palace
Crystal Palace is a welcoming neighborhood that travelers like for its bars and coffeehouses. Be sure to check out Crystal Palace National Sports Centre and Crystal Palace Park as part of your Crystal Palace travel plans. Must See in This London Neighborhood
You might want to spend some time browsing the exhibits at Crystal Palace Museum, Brixton Windmill, or Museum Of Croydon during your stay in Crystal Palace. You could also plan a visit to Crystal Palace National Sports Centre or Crystal Palace Park while you're in the neighborhood.
Sydenham Wells Park, The Lovely Gallery, and Upper Norwood Recreation Ground are just a few of the places to visit in and around Crystal Palace. While you're out sightseeing, Dulwich Park and Selhurst Park Stadium are a couple of additional sights to visit in London.
Getting Around Crystal Palace and the Greater London Area
To see the sights outside of town, hop on a train. Bromley Penge West Station is the closest train station, but Bromley Crystal Palace Station and Bromley Penge East Station are also nearby.
